Transaction 43de07dde77040b0c459b9bdf054e7407acf547edd5c1325585f94d93c40db47

1 Input
2 Outputs
  • 43de07dde77040b0c459b9bdf054e7407acf547edd5c1325585f94d93c40db47:0
  • value  21794138
    address  13bAWmmBg1TJAzXrsb3odrPVdyRuoFcnBF
  • 43de07dde77040b0c459b9bdf054e7407acf547edd5c1325585f94d93c40db47:1
  • value  9178152
    address  1LDVL3ArpCBXbxtDnYgnQX26vc6niJEu3S